Year 8 Girls Football
On Tuesday 22nd October our year 8 girls football team faced Cranborne in the County Cup in what was an enthralling encounter. Cranborne got off to a flying start meaning Ferndown quickly found themselves two goals to nil down. However, our girls were undeterred and demonstrated exactly what it means to play as a team – encouraging and supporting one another throughout every moment of the game.
It wasn’t long before Ferndown found themselves well and truly back in the game. Outstanding goals from Aimee and Lily saw them going into half time with a 4-2 lead!
The second half was equally as exciting as the first, with Cranborne staging a comeback to take it to 6-5. However, a last ditch tackle from Bethany denied Cranborne and equaliser, ensuring Ferndown went home with a 6-5 victory.
It really was a fantastic spectacle from start to finish and the girls can be so proud of the effort and determination they put into winning their first game together. A big thank you must go to those family members that made it along to support.
Daily Mile Guest Runners
On Tuesday 22nd October we welcomed our first daily mile guest runners of the year. Lifeguards from the RNLI visited us to deliver a workshop with some very fortunate year 7 students. They found out about the first aid provisions that lifeguards are trained to use and also had an opportunity to ask questions.The lifeguards then joined our year 7 and 8 students out on the daily mile, inspiring them to run as many laps as possible. A big thank you to Mr Kinsey for organising this fantastic event and of course to our visitors for giving up their time. It was a privilege to welcome these brilliant role models to FMS.
